Sign In — Free (10 views/day)SHORE CONFERENCE OF HIGH SCHOOLS, founded in 1978, is a small nonprofit that reported $411K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 20%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$361K left a modest 12% surplus.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Net Income |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$411,434 | $361,318 | $174,726 | $50,116 |
| 2024 | $342,585 | $329,000 | $124,610 | $13,585 |
| 2023 | $286,616 | $304,005 | $111,025 | $-17,389 |
| 2022 | $263,266 | $283,534 | $128,414 | $-20,268 |
| 2021 | $89,897 | $130,299 | $148,682 | $-40,402 |
| 2020 | $220,412 | $181,183 | $189,084 | $39,229 |
| 2019 | $295,190 | $284,895 | $149,855 | $10,295 |
